Tottenham Hotspur Eyes Fiorentina’s Michael Kayode

Fiorentina’s promising young full back Michael Kayode has caught the attention of top Premier League club Tottenham Hotspur. At just 19, Kayode, who remains eligible to represent the Super Eagles, is reportedly on Spurs’ radar, according to TMW.

Having extended his contract with Fiorentina in October, Kayode has previously been linked with major clubs such as Barcelona and Inter Milan. Tottenham would need to shell out around 40 million euros to secure his transfer. Last season, the Italy U21 international showcased his talent by scoring a goal and providing four assists in 37 competitive matches.
